A 14-year-old girl leaves home—and never comes back. In this episode of Hidden True Crime, Lauren breaks down the shocking case of Celeste Abigail Rivas Hernandez and the arrest of rising musician David Anthony Burke, who now faces charges including first-degree murder, continuous SA of a child, and mutilation of human remains. What began as an online connection between a young fan and a rising artist allegedly escalated into grooming, abuse, and ultimately a killing prosecutors say was carried out to silence her. From disturbing digital evidence and a Tesla concealing her remains for months, to the legal battle now unfolding in court, this episode walks through the timeline, the allegations, and the haunting question at the center of it all: how did this happen—and could it have been prevented?
